Le tri par insertion est-il une liste chaînée ?

Table des matières:

Le tri par insertion est-il une liste chaînée ?
Le tri par insertion est-il une liste chaînée ?

Vidéo: Le tri par insertion est-il une liste chaînée ?

Vidéo: Le tri par insertion est-il une liste chaînée ?
Vidéo: Le tri par insertion 2024, Novembre
Anonim

Le tri par insertion est particulièrement utile pour trier les listes chaînées structures de données. Comme vous le savez, les listes liées ont des pointeurs pointant vers l'élément suivant (liste liée simple) et l'élément précédent (liste liée double). Cela facilite le suivi des éléments précédents et suivants.

Quel type de tri est le tri par insertion ?

Le tri par insertion est un algorithme de tri simple qui construit le tableau (ou la liste) trié final un élément à la fois. Il est beaucoup moins efficace sur les grandes listes que les algorithmes plus avancés tels que le tri rapide, le tri en tas ou le tri par fusion.

Quel tri est utilisé pour la liste chaînée ?

Le tri par fusion est souvent préféré pour trier une liste chaînée. La lenteur des performances d'accès aléatoire d'une liste chaînée rend certains autres algorithmes (tels que le tri rapide) peu performants et d'autres (tels que le tri en tas) complètement impossibles.

Qu'est-ce que l'insertion dans une liste chaînée ?

Insérer un nouvel élément dans une liste chaînée au début est assez simple. Nous avons juste besoin de faire quelques ajustements dans les liens des nœuds. Allouez l'espace pour le nouveau nœud et stockez les données dans la partie données du nœud. …

Le tri par insertion divise-t-il la liste ?

Merge Sort: est un algorithme externe basé sur la stratégie de division pour mieux régner. Dans ce tri: Les éléments sont divisés en deux sous-tableaux (n/2) encore et encore jusqu'à ce qu'il ne reste qu'un seul élément.

Conseillé: